The history of cryptozoology is as old as human curiosity itself. Long before the term “cryptozoology” was coined in the mid-20th century by Bernard Heuvelmans, the “father of cryptozoology,” tales of strange and wondrous creatures circulated through folklore, mythology, and early natural history accounts. Dragons, griffins, and unicorns, for example, were not merely fantastical inventions; they were often described with a degree of specificity that suggested a basis in observation, however distorted by cultural interpretation. These early accounts, passed down through generations, laid the groundwork for the modern field. They demonstrate a persistent human tendency to believe in the possibility of undiscovered life forms, even in the absence of concrete evidence. Among the most renowned cryptids is Bigfoot, or Sasquatch, a large, ape-like creature purported to inhabit the forests of North America. The fascination with Bigfoot stems not only from reported sightings but also from the cultural significance it holds in indigenous folklore. Many individuals who claim to have encountered this elusive being describe a profound sense of awe and fear, suggesting that the creature embodies the untamed aspects of nature itself. Another prominent figure in cryptozoology is the Loch Ness Monster, affectionately known as Nessie. This creature is said to dwell in the depths of Loch Ness in Scotland, often depicted as a large, serpentine being. The legend of Nessie has captivated the public imagination for decades, leading to numerous expeditions and investigations. The allure of Nessie lies in the possibility that such a creature could exist in a world where the mysteries of the deep remain largely unexplored.
The Chupacabra, a creature originating from Latin American folklore, presents a different narrative. Described as a blood-sucking entity that preys on livestock, particularly goats, the Chupacabra has sparked widespread interest and fear. Witness accounts vary, with some describing it as a reptilian creature, while others depict it as a canine-like being. The Chupacabra’s existence raises questions about the intersection of myth and reality, as well as the cultural anxieties surrounding agricultural life. In addition to these well-known cryptids, there exists a plethora of lesser-known creatures that populate the cryptozoological landscape. The Mokele-Mbembe, often likened to a dinosaur, is said to inhabit the Congo River Basin. Reports of this creature evoke images of prehistoric times, suggesting that remnants of ancient life may still exist in remote corners of the world. Similarly, the Yeti, or Abominable Snowman, is a figure of Himalayan folklore, often depicted as a large, hairy humanoid. The Yeti’s narrative intertwines with the spiritual beliefs of local cultures, further complicating the quest for empirical evidence. The study of cryptids invites a blend of skepticism and wonder. The Age of Exploration brought a surge of new species to the attention of European scientists, and with it, a renewed interest in the unusual. Explorers and naturalists, venturing into uncharted territories, frequently encountered local stories of extraordinary animals. These accounts, often dismissed as the product of superstition or misidentification, nonetheless sparked curiosity. The discovery of the Komodo dragon in the early 20th century, a reptile that resembled the dragons of myth, provided a powerful example of how folklore could sometimes contain a kernel of truth. The formal establishment of cryptozoology as a distinct field of study in the mid-20th century was largely driven by the work of individuals like Bernard Heuvelmans and Ivan T. Sanderson. Heuvelmans, in his seminal work “On the Track of Unknown Animals,” laid out a systematic approach to the study of cryptids. He advocated for a scientific methodology, emphasizing the importance of collecting and analyzing evidence, from eyewitness accounts to physical traces. Sanderson, a zoologist and broadcaster, further popularized the field through his television programs and books, bringing the search for unknown animals to a wider audience. The rise of cryptozoology coincided with a period of rapid scientific advancement. The development of new technologies, such as photography, film, and later, DNA analysis, offered new tools for investigating cryptid claims. However, these tools also presented new challenges. The ease with which images could be manipulated, and the potential for misinterpreting scientific data, added to the skepticism surrounding the field. The relationship between cryptozoology and mainstream science has always been fraught with tension. While some scientists have expressed interest in the field, the lack of verifiable evidence has led to its marginalization within the scientific community. Cryptozoology is often viewed as a pseudoscience, lacking the rigor and methodological standards of established disciplines. Critics point to the reliance on anecdotal evidence, the lack of peer review, and the tendency to interpret ambiguous data in ways that support pre-existing beliefs. In the present day, cryptozoology exists in a complex relationship with the digital age. The internet has provided a platform for the rapid dissemination of information, both factual and speculative. Websites, blogs, and social media groups are dedicated to the discussion of cryptids, sharing evidence, and organizing expeditions. This has led to a surge in interest in the field, but it has also created new challenges. The spread of misinformation and the ease with which hoaxes can be created have made it difficult to separate credible claims from unsubstantiated rumors. The use of new technologies, such as drones and thermal imaging cameras, has also revolutionized the way cryptozoologists conduct their research. These tools allow for the observation of remote areas and the collection of data in ways that were previously impossible. However, the use of technology has also raised ethical questions, such as the potential for disturbing wildlife or violating the privacy of individuals.
